How many participants can I expect on a tour?

Typically, our tours host between 8 to 10 participants. For precise numbers, please refer to the detailed itinerary available for each tour.

What do I do about flight arrangements? 

For our international trips that include transfers, we manage your travel logistics. Once a trip is confirmed, we'll recommend flight options and our tour leaders will be on the same flight to welcome you upon arrival. If you're flying from a different airport, ensure your flight arrives concurrently or earlier to join the group transfer smoothly. On the tour's conclusion, we'll coordinate your airport transfer for your return flight, aiming to make your journey seamless and enjoyable.

What camera equipment do I need?

We advise you on the camera equipment for each tour's full itinerary. While we recommend a DSLR or mirrorless camera with a range of lenses, you're welcome to use whatever camera you have, including smartphones. Equipment rental is available for an additional charge. Bringing a laptop is advisable for photo downloading and editing sessions, including Lightroom tutorials to refine your skills.

Are all tours guaranteed to run?

A tour's viability is confirmed once it meets the minimum participant threshold. We'll inform you promptly to proceed with travel plans. In the event of a cancellation by us, you'll have the option for a full refund or to rebook on another holiday, ensuring your peace of mind.

What about communications before and during the tour?

Sixty days before the tour, we initiate preparations by contacting you and utilising WhatsApp for timely updates and seamless communication throughout the tour. Additionally, we organise a Zoom meeting before the tour commences. This virtual gathering is an excellent opportunity to meet fellow participants, address any inquiries, and gain deeper insights into the trip's details. This approach ensures you're well-informed and ready for the adventure ahead.

What if I can’t make it? What’s your refund policy?

We understand that unforeseen circumstances can arise, so we strongly advocate securing trip cancellation & travel insurance following your trip booking. This ensures that you're safeguarded financially if you cannot attend. If your absence leads to your spot being filled by another participant, rest assured we will reimburse you the total amount you paid.

If your spot remains unfilled, our refund policy is structured as follows: It is calculated against the workshop's total fee. This tiered refund approach offers a fair and transparent resolution, accommodating the varying degrees of notice given before the workshop start date.

• 90 days or more: Full refund
• 60 - 89 days: 50% refund
• Less than 60 days: No refund

Refunds will be paid using the same method used for the original payment. Please review our full terms and conditions page here.
